That's an '89 Mark. Reportedly Dave Scott's were custom bikes. So I guess Mike Piggs were too. Besides the forks, and prestige tubing decals, another distinguishing feature on the pro steel Ironman were the seat tube Centurion decals. BTW, that '89 Ironman Pigg is riding is from a pic from the '88 Ironman triathlon in which he came in second place. In '88 he rode the same Ironman bike to become the National Triathlon Champion. And one more thing Pigg set a lot of course records that remain today, particularly on the bike portion. He was and is considered the best cyclist in triathlons...better than L.A.
